Re: Gay Creators
There was a panel of gay creators over on Sequential Tart a while back. This isn't a complete list, but among those there were Eric Shanower, Jose Villarubia, and Ariel Schwang.
In the mainstream press, Devin Grayson and Bob Schreck are both bisexual, and Darkhold, a book from Marvel from the early '90's, was written by Chris Cooper (not the actor), who was gay. And the editor of the Midnight Sons books at the time (Ghost Rider, Nightstalkers, Morbius, etc.) Better editor than writer, IMHO.
